Rector of the University of Medan Area Prof. Dr. Dadan Ramdan, M.Eng, M.Sc , together with the Vice Chancellor for Student Affairs Muazzul SH, M.Hum, and the Head of BARKI, Medan Area University, provided basic food assistance to students who could not return to campus due to the Covid 19 outbreak .
The Chancellor of the University of Medan Area together with the Deputy Chancellor for Student Affairs UMA and the Head of BARKI visited 2 points where the contract houses (Kost) for students who could not return to campus were related to the Covid 19 virus outbreak. During the first visit, the Rector and his staff were welcomed happily by Medan Area University students. There are 7 students of the Faculty of Agriculture who received assistance from UMA.

They are very grateful because UMA cares for students who cannot return to their villages due to the Covid 19 outbreak. The Chancellor of the Medan Area University also provides motivation and encourages students to study hard again in order to produce innovative graduates and graduate on time.
